## Understanding the Importance of Heating for Reptiles

Reptiles are⁢ ectothermic, ​meaning they rely on external⁢ heat sources⁤ to​ regulate their body temperature. Unlike mammals, they cannot generate ‍their own internal‍ heat. Proper temperature ‍gradients are‍ essential for reptiles to thrive; they need a‌ warm basking area to ​promote digestion, activity, ‍and immune function, as⁢ well as a cooler zone‌ to retreat ‍to when they need‌ to lower their body temperature. Without this temperature gradient, reptiles can become stressed, immunosuppressed, and⁢ susceptible to various⁣ health problems.

Different species have different ​temperature requirements. A **heat lamp​ for lizard enclosure** for a basking desert ⁢species⁣ will⁤ differ‍ considerably ‍from the **heat lamp for snake tank** ​inhabited by a⁤ nocturnal rainforest dweller.‌ Careful ⁤research is essential to ensure you’re‌ providing the correct range for *your* reptile. ## What is a Ceramic ​Heat Emitter?

A ‌**ceramic heat emitter for reptiles**, frequently enough shortened ⁤to CHE, is a type ​of heating device that produces heat‍ without emitting visible light. This makes them an⁣ ideal **reptile‍ nocturnal heat** source, as they won’t ‍disrupt ⁤your reptile’s day-night ⁢cycle. They work ​by converting electrical energy into⁤ **far infrared heat reptile**, ​a type of heat ⁤readily⁣ absorbed by reptiles.Unlike⁢ **basking⁤ bulb reptile** options that​ provide ⁤both ⁢heat and ⁣light, CHEs are solely focused on providing warmth. This makes​ them a⁤ versatile option that can be combined with other ⁤light sources ⁣to create a complete and appropriate environment.Because they ⁤don’t emit light, they can be⁢ left on⁣ 24/7 to maintain consistent temperatures, making them excellent for **reptile supplemental⁤ heat**.

## Benefits of Using a Ceramic‌ Heat Lamp ​for Reptiles

Ceramic heat emitters‌ offer ⁢several advantages​ for reptile keepers:

* ⁣ **No Light⁣ Emission:** this ‌is the ​most⁣ meaningful benefit. Unlike light-emitting bulbs, ceramic heat lamps won’t disrupt‌ your ‌reptile’s natural sleep cycle. ‌They’re perfect for **reptile day and⁤ night heat lamp** setups where consistent heat is needed.
*⁤ **Long⁤ Lifespan:** A high-quality ⁤**long lasting ⁣reptile heat lamp** can last for years, making them a cost-effective heating solution in the‍ long ⁣run.
*⁤ **consistent ​Heat Output:** ‌CHEs provide a‌ steady and reliable heat source, crucial for maintaining stable⁢ temperature ⁣gradients in your **reptile ⁣terrarium heating**.
* **versatile Placement:** You can easily position a⁣ ceramic heat emitter above your **reptile vivarium heater** within the enclosure to create a basking spot‌ or use it as a background ⁣heat source.
* **Ideal for a ⁢Variety of Reptiles:**⁣ From snakes⁤ and lizards to ⁣turtles, ceramic ⁣heat⁢ lamps can be used for‍ a wide range of **reptile heat emitter** needs. They ‍can be the primary heat ‌source​ or complement other‍ heating options depending on the​ reptiles ‌requirements
* **Humidity Considerations:** Ceramic heat emitters can ⁤also indirectly affect humidity ‍levels, perhaps‍ drying out an enclosure. this can be⁣ a benefit in ⁣high-humidity environments,preventing mold ‍or bacterial growth from reaching unsafe levels.

##⁤ Potential Drawbacks

While ceramic heat lamps⁤ offer many benefits,‌ it’s essential to be aware of their potential drawbacks:

* **Surface Temperatures:** Ceramic⁣ heat emitters⁢ can get extremely hot, posing a‍ burn risk to both you and your reptile.Always use ‍a lamp fixture with a protective guard.
* ‍ **Potential to Dry Out the ‍Enclosure:** As mentioned,CHEs can lower the humidity levels in the terrarium,requiring ‌more frequent misting or​ the use of a humidifier,especially for species that ⁢thrive ​in humid environments.
* ⁤ **No Visual Light:** As they emit no ‍light, they need to be paired with appropriate UVB and UVA lighting for reptiles that require ⁤it for proper health and well-being.
* ‌ ​ **Energy ⁤Consumption:**⁢ Depending on the wattage,⁣ ceramic‌ heat emitters can consume a ⁣significant amount of ‌electricity, potentially increasing your ‍energy bill. Consider an **energy efficient reptile heater**⁤ if ⁤you’re​ concerned about power usage.
* **Heat Directionality:**⁢ They radiate heat downwards, which can create a concentrated hot spot. Proper‌ placement and ​monitoring are‌ crucial to prevent overheating.

## Choosing the Right Ceramic Heat ​Lamp​ for Your ​Reptile

Several factors should be ​considered when selecting a ceramic heat emitter.

* **Enclosure Size:** Larger ‍enclosures​ require higher‍ wattage bulbs to effectively heat the space.
*​ **Reptile⁤ Species:** Different reptiles have different temperature requirements.Research the specific needs of your ⁣reptile⁣ before choosing a⁢ wattage. A **heat lamp‍ for turtle tank**, for example, would be different than‍ one for a leopard ⁢gecko.
* ⁢ **Ambient Room ‌Temperature:** The temperature of the room where⁣ the‍ enclosure is located will affect the heating needs of your reptile.‌ Colder rooms will necessitate higher wattage bulbs.
* ⁤ **Lamp Fixture Compatibility:** Ensure⁣ that the⁣ ceramic heat emitter is compatible⁢ with the lamp fixture you’re ‍using. Check‌ the wattage rating of the fixture before purchase.
* ‌**Thermostat ⁤Control:** ‌Using a thermostat is ‍crucial for regulating​ the temperature within the enclosure and preventing​ overheating. This is⁤ especially⁣ significant with CHEs, as they produce​ constant heat.
* ⁢ **Brand reputation:**⁢ Opt‌ for reputable brands known ‌for producing high-quality and reliable ceramic heat emitters within the **reptile⁤ heating​ element**⁣ market. Cheaper, unbranded options can be less durable and potentially unsafe.

## Proper Setup and Usage of Ceramic ⁤Heat Lamps

Setting⁤ up your ceramic heat emitter correctly is critical for ⁣your reptile’s safety and well-being:

* ​ **Use a Suitable Lamp Fixture:** Choose a ceramic socket fixture rated for the wattage⁣ of the bulb you’re using.​ Avoid using plastic sockets,as they can melt under the heat⁣ generated by CHEs.
* ​⁤ **install ⁤a protective ⁣Guard:** Always ⁤use a wire⁣ mesh guard around the ceramic heat emitter to‍ prevent ⁣your reptile from coming into direct contact with the hot surface.
* ⁢ **Position the Lamp Correctly:** Place the lamp so that it creates a basking spot where your​ reptile can directly absorb the heat.​ Ensure there is enough distance between the lamp and the ⁤substrate to prevent burns.
* **Use a thermostat:** A thermostat is essential​ for regulating the temperature within the enclosure. Set⁣ the thermostat‌ to the desired temperature and allow it⁢ to control ​the power to the ceramic heat ⁣emitter.
* ‍ **Monitor Temperature Regularly:** Use a digital⁣ thermometer to monitor ‌the temperature in⁢ different areas of the enclosure, especially in ‌the⁤ basking spot and the ‍cooler ‌zone. Adjust the thermostat as needed to maintain the correct temperature gradient.
* ⁣ **Provide ⁤Adequate Ventilation:** Ensure the enclosure has adequate ventilation to prevent‍ the buildup of stagnant air.
*⁣ **Regularly Inspect the Lamp:** Check ‍the ⁣ceramic heat emitter ⁤regularly for signs of ​cracks or damage. Replace the bulb if necessary.
*⁢ ⁢ **Safety ​First:** Disconnect all electrical equipment before performing​ any maintenance ‌or adjustments on the enclosure.

## Tailoring Heating to Specific Reptile Needs

Every reptile is unique, and ​their heating requirements ⁤will vary. Here’s how to tailor ⁤your heating strategy⁣ to different reptile groups.

* **Lizards:** Lizards often require a distinct basking spot with a ⁢higher temperature than the ambient⁣ air. ⁣Combine a ceramic heat emitter with a UVB basking bulb to​ provide both heat and essential UV⁢ radiation. The **heat lamp for ‌lizard enclosure**‍ is essential.
* ⁣ **Snakes:** Snakes typically need a more moderate temperature gradient. A ceramic ​heat emitter can ‌be used to create‍ a warm⁣ side⁣ in the enclosure.
* **Turtles:** aquatic⁢ turtles require both basking and water heating. A ceramic ​heat⁢ emitter⁣ can provide a basking area⁣ above⁤ the water,while an aquarium heater maintains the ​water temperature.A‍ **heat⁤ lamp for​ turtle tank** positioned over land is ideal.
* ⁤ **Amphibians:** Most amphibians⁢ require cooler temperatures than⁣ reptiles.A ceramic heat emitter can be used sparingly to⁤ provide supplemental heat if needed, but careful monitoring is essential. They generally prefer ‌ambient temperature.
